Pittsford Recreation Area is a park in Vermont, at a modelled 148 m. Pico Peak stands 1,206 m to the east-southeast, 10 miles off. The nearest named place is New England Maple Museum, a museum 0.9 miles away. Crossroad of Vermont Byway passes 6.2 miles off.

Months averaging 50–80 °F: May–Sep.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 19 | 21 | 30 | 43 | 55 | 64 | 68 | 66 | 58 | 47 | 36 | 26 |
| Precip in | 2.7 | 2.2 | 2.7 | 3.1 | 3.6 | 4.3 | 4.6 | 4.0 | 3.4 | 4.0 | 2.8 | 3.0 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— Rutland, 6 mi away.
